Water Distribution Overview
The Water Division is responsible for the day-to-day operation and maintenance of the water distribution system. It is responsible for maintaining water mains, fire hydrants and the property owners' water service line from the water main to the right-of-way and the water meters.
There are approximately 90 miles of water mains in Bowling Green ranging in size from 6 inches to 36 inches. There are approximately 9,000 water meters for metering residential and commercial water use. The water meters range in size from 0.625 inches to 10 inches. An Itron System is used to radio read the water meters. Readers use a hand-held unit to read these meters.
